Shubman Gill Praises Bowling After GT's Dominant 82-Run Win Over SRH
Shubman Gill Hails Bowling After GT's 82-Run Win vs SRH

Gujarat Titans captain Shubman Gill expressed satisfaction with his team's bowling performance after they secured a commanding 82-run victory over Sunrisers Hyderabad in the Indian Premier League. Speaking at the post-match presentation, Gill said, 'We bowled very well. The bowlers executed their plans perfectly and never let the opposition settle.'

Bowling Dominance

The Titans' bowling unit, led by Mohammed Shami and Rashid Khan, restricted SRH to a modest total after GT had posted a challenging 188/8. Shami picked up three wickets while Rashid claimed two, with the entire bowling attack maintaining tight lines and lengths. Gill emphasized the importance of early wickets, which put SRH on the back foot from the start.

Batting Contribution

Earlier, Gill himself anchored the innings with a fluent 58 off 46 balls, providing stability after early setbacks. Contributions from David Miller (34) and Rahul Tewatia (25) helped GT reach a competitive score. Gill credited the team's batting depth for setting up the win.

The victory consolidated GT's position in the playoff race, with Gill urging his team to maintain consistency in the remaining matches. 'We need to keep this momentum going,' he added. The comprehensive win highlighted GT's all-round strength as they aim for a top-two finish.
